Fixing A Lazy Horse

In this video we go over dealing with horses that don't respond well off of your leg. We also address horses that take too much leg to keep them going.

As a dressage rider with a lazy Hanoverian, I finally used a whip and hit him pretty hard behind my leg to get his response after I had used firm leg pressure. I smacked him pretty good once and then only had to do that one or two times after that, I got immediate response to light leg from then on. I never had problems with the go button after that and never needed the whip again to make him go. As far as leg yields and half pass, I only had to tap his shoulder for half pass and tap behind my leg for leg yield once or twice, but I didn't need to smack him or tap him after that. He got the message, but I really only believed in hitting him once but making it a good smack when I had to use the whip. He used to buck when I canter departed him, but I learned to ride through the bucking on canter departs, and after doing that for an hour, during a lesson, I had greater confidence in staying on during bucking and sitting "back" always during canter departs. I had tears in my eyes, from stress and fear during that hour long session, but he stopped bucking...lol.

@@houstonbrown3450 Have you established a good forward cue? When I am dealing with a lazy horse, I work on that forward cue, meaning I always ask with the slightest cue first, which is my body position, then I tell with my legs, after that it's demand. You can use a dressage whip, training stick on the demand. Be black and white with your horse. Ask, Tell, then Demand. Start at the halt and work your way up. It works for me everytime.

Thanks for the video, i am going to try this today. I have a question: how about getting them to lope? I can only get 2 steps out of him and he refuses to do more. If i spank him he bucks but wont lope.

Try to achieve this on the ground first. If you have a decent sized round pen, put him in there (with a saddle on) and use a flag or whip to help encourage him to lope. He needs to be moved out and "freed up." He probably feels like a car that when you press the gas pedal it also feels like someone is pressing onto the brake at the same time. In order to get him moving more free you need to push him out and get rid of that "pressing on the brake" feeling. Do this by asking with a little bit of pressure and then increase till you see his feet speed up, then back off a little pressure and repeat. You may need to push him into a pretty strong lope. If this doesn't help, I would highly suggest seeking a professional to help you get this done (in person). The timing and feel a professional has developed over years of training can't compare to a KZfaq comment explaining how to achieve this.
